Practical Considerations for Embroidery
- Test on Scrap Fabric: Before embroidering on your final garment, always test the design on a similar fabric to ensure it meets your expectations.
- Stabilizer Choice: Use the appropriate stabilizer based on the fabric type and the design's stitch density to prevent puckering and distortion.
- Thread Color Contrast: Choose thread colors that complement the fabric and highlight the design's details effectively.
- Hoop Size: Confirm the hoop size required for the design to ensure it fits properly and the embroidery process is smooth.
- Inspect Stitch Density: Review the stitch density to ensure the design looks clean and professional, especially on dense areas and stretchy fabrics.
Where to Use the Design Carefully
While Girl Holding Flowers is versatile, there are some areas where extra care is needed:
- Small Chest Placement: Ensure the design is scaled appropriately for small chest placements to avoid overwhelming the space.
- Dense Stitch Areas: Be cautious with dense stitch areas on stretchy and ribbed fabrics, as they may cause the fabric to pucker or distort.
- Dark Garments: Use a lighter thread color to ensure the design stands out clearly on dark backgrounds.
- Curved Surfaces: When placing the design on curved surfaces like sleeves or pockets, adjust the placement to follow the natural curve of the fabric.
